Handover Note — from Priya Solvane to Eamon Drell

Eamon, quick rundown before I'm off: the Copperleaf line retirement is mostly sorted. Branch managers have the clearance calendar, and returns from the Westgable branches close Friday. Chase Renata about signage removal. One last thing for your eyes — the confidential planning note sits just below.

internal memo for tagef-hadup: Gross margin on Ulaath came in at 15 percent against a plan of 5 percent. Only 7 of the 120 pilot accounts renewed Ulaath, so a churn review is set for October 15.

## Changelog — ScanBridge 2.4

The setting formerly called SCANNER_KEY has been renamed to SCANBRIDGE_DEVICE_TOKEN to avoid confusion with the Veltor handheld firmware keys. New team members: the old name still works until 2.6, but all fresh deployments at Quillhaven should use the new one. Update your local .env accordingly and restart the intake worker so the barcode scanner integration picks up the change. Add the following line to your environment file:

secret setting of tajof-bahif: COURIER_KEY3=65d

The sweeper in `orphancull.go` now scans Veldt buckets for resources whose parent records were deleted. Don't widen the scan window without checking with whoever owns the Pellinore reconciler — overlapping sweeps double-delete and the audit log gets noisy. Deletion is two-phase: mark, wait, purge. The wait exists because the Brightmoor importer sometimes recreates parents within minutes. If you change any interval, keep mark-to-purge above the importer's retry ceiling. The current tuning constants are listed below.

tuning constants:
RATE_LIMITS = {
    "zorath": 2,
    "ralwyn": 5,
    "holix": 5,
    "wenael": 5,
}

# ThumbForge queue config.
# Workers pull resize jobs from the queue and write thumbnails to blob storage.
# Keep QUEUE_CONCURRENCY at or below 8 per host; higher values starve the
# resizer and jobs time out. Retry backoff is exponential, capped at 5 min.
# Dead-lettered jobs land in the thumbforge-dlq topic — drain it weekly.
# The queue broker requires an auth credential, loaded from this file.
# Set the broker secret on the line directly below.

sealed setting: LEDGER_TOKEN20=6148d35bbb480b0ab79e